Introduction:
From its beginning during the early 19th century to its quickly evolving kind into the twenty-first century, poker has actually undeniably become an international sensation. Utilizing the introduction of technology, the standard card game has actually transitioned into the virtual world, captivating scores of people through online poker platforms. This report explores the fascinating realm of on-line poker, its benefits, downsides, in addition to reasons for its developing appeal.

System:

1. Accessibility and Efficiency:
One of several major known reasons for the extensive selling point of internet poker is its availability. As opposed to brick-and-mortar casinos, on-line poker platforms offer players the freedom to try out when, anywhere. With a stable internet connection, poker lovers will enjoy their favorite online game without leaving their domiciles, getting rid of the need for travel. In addition, on-line poker internet sites provide a wide range of options, including various variations of poker, tournaments, and different stake amounts, catering to players of all skill amounts.

2. Worldwide Player Base:
On-line poker transcends geographic boundaries, allowing players from all corners of this globe to compete keenly against one another. This interconnectedness fosters a varied and difficult environment, permitting players to test their particular skills against opponents with different strategies and playing designs. Moreover, internet PokerTube - Watch Free Poker Videos & TV Shows platforms usually feature vibrant communities in which people can talk about techniques, share experiences, and practice friendly competitors.

3. Lower Costs and Smaller Stakes:
In comparison to traditional gambling enterprises, playing poker on line can somewhat keep costs down. Online platforms have lower expense expenditures, letting them offer reduced stakes and paid off entry fees for tournaments. This makes online poker available to a wider audience, including beginners and casual people, just who could find the large stakes of live casinos intimidating. The capacity to fool around with smaller stakes in addition provides a sense of financial security, permitting people to handle their particular money more effectively.

4. Improved Game Access and Range:
On-line poker systems provide a massive assortment of game options and variants. Whether it's texas holdem, Omaha, or Seven-Card Stud, people are able to find their particular preferred online game effortlessly and instantly. Additionally, online platforms usually introduce new poker alternatives, spicing up the game play and keeping the knowledge fresh for people. The accessibility to numerous tables and tournaments means that people always look for ideal choices and never having to wait for a seat at a table.

5. Challenges and Drawbacks:
While online poker brings numerous advantages, it is really not without its challenges. One of many significant downsides is the possibility of deceptive tasks, including collusion and chip dumping, in which people cheat to gain an unfair benefit. But reputable online poker systems employ robust protection measures and random number generators to thwart such behavior. In addition, some people may find the lack of actual cues and interactions which are part of real time poker games a disadvantage, as they can be harder to learn opponents and employ psychological techniques on the web.
